Factory Entertainment & Jazzinc Dioramas Team Up For 1/6 Scale Knight Rider

Knight Rider Scale Model Teaser
Pop culture collectibles companies Factory Entertainment and Jazzinc Dioramas announce today that they will be collaborating to produce a high-end, fully-licensed 1/6 scale model of the iconic Knight Industries Two Thousand vehicle (aka K.I.T.T.), which was featured on the hit 1980s TV show, Knight Rider.

The show, which ran on NBC from 1982 to 1986, became a cultural phenomenon that paired star David Hasselhoff with the AI-enabled, semi-autonomous, talking vehicle to fight crime weekly.

Due to its futuristic elements and the star’s enduring charisma, the show retains a large and loyal fan following to this day.

“We are thrilled to be partnering with Jazzinc to bring an extraordinary 1/6 K.I.T.T. to Knight Rider fans,” said Jordan Schwartz, CEO of Factory Entertainment. “Jazzinc has established itself as a leader in the 1/6 scale vehicle space, and its fan-forward approach to product development and attention to detail are completely consistent with our own.”

Added Jazzinc Dioramas CEO Joost Assink, “For me, this is a dream come true. K.I.T.T. has been at the top of my personal wish list, and I know our fan base shares that excitement—they’ve been clamoring for this for years.”

“Given Factory Entertainment’s reputation in the high-end prop replica business and their impressive portfolio of fan-favorite licenses, I’m excited about the possibility of collaborating on 1/6 scale products for other properties as well.”

The premium 1/6 scale K.I.T.T. model, which is expected to ship in early 2027, will come fully assembled and will measure approximately 32 inches in length. As the first fully licensed, screen-accurate 1/6 scale K.I.T.T. replica ever produced, it will feature authentic lights and sounds faithful to the original series. Pricing will be announced at the product launch. The model will be jointly developed and marketed by Factory Entertainment and Jazzinc Dioramas and will be available to order through each company’s website beginning in the first quarter of 2026.
